Shenoy Breaks Down India's FII, Crude, Rupee Storm

Capitalmind MF founder Deepak Shenoy says FII outflows, rising crude prices, and rupee weakness are driving India's market stress, but domestic institutional flows are providing a partial cushion. He recommends pharma stocks as a defensive position and urges investors to avoid reacting to short-term volatility.

FPIs Dump ₹60,847 Crore, Rupee Hits ₹85

Foreign portfolio investors sold ₹60,847 crore worth of Indian assets in April, driving the rupee to a low of ₹85 against the dollar. Heavy FPI selling raises import costs and pressures companies with foreign-currency debt. Whether outflows persist into May will shape the rupee's next move.

Mukherjea: India Must Shift from IT to Manufacturing

Saurabh Mukherjea contends India's 30-year IT-services growth model is ending, with rising inflation, a weaker rupee, and rate hikes set to pressure consumers and lenders. He sees global supply-chain shifts opening a manufacturing export window and new investment opportunities in export-oriented sectors.
